Ticket: Config drift found during FD leak hunt on Quillbarrow ingest workers. While chasing the leaked file descriptors, I noticed the descriptor ceiling and socket-reuse flags differ between the two prod hosts, which explains why only one box hits the limit. The leak itself is in the retry path that reopens spool files without closing the old handle; fix is in review. To reproduce the drift, compare against the canonical values, which are as follows.

settings of bajop-badug:
holath:
  pin: 1590
  metrics_host: metrics.holath.qorvelsys.internal
  tenant: sorix
  seal: seal_ecae8588

**Alert: QueueDepth Autoscaler Lag — Brindlewood Platform**

This alert fires when the Fenwick autoscaler fails to add workers despite queue depth exceeding the configured threshold for five consecutive minutes. New team members should first check the scaler's decision log in the Fenwick console, then verify that the worker pool hasn't hit its capacity ceiling. Do not manually scale without confirming the cooldown window has elapsed. If the condition persists beyond fifteen minutes, reach out to the platform on-call alias below.

alerts address for kafof-bagag: kasael@olvarqdyn.corp

**Q: Why did my request get a 429 from the Tollgate gateway?**

Tollgate enforces per-service token buckets: 200 requests/minute default, bursts up to 50. Limits are keyed on the calling service identity, not IP. If you're reviewing code that retries on 429, check it honors the Retry-After header and backs off exponentially — hammering the gateway triggers a temporary ban. Custom limits require a quota entry in the gateway config repo, approved by the platform team. For quota increases or disputes, email the gateway owners at the address below.

escalation mailbox, fahaf-bajep: druael@lumiccorp.internal

Handover Note — Gross-Margin Review, Tessic Fabrication

For the incoming director. Q3 review is half done: cost allocations validated, pricing variance analysis outstanding. Margin sits at 47%, target is 51%. Main drag is the Kelwick extrusion line; supplier renegotiation underway. Review cadence is monthly with finance; next session is in two weeks. Files are in the shared margin workbook. The plan to close the gap is below.

management briefing: Only 33 of the 205 pilot accounts renewed Kasath, so a churn review is set for October 17. Weniusek Logistics is in early talks to buy Holethax Freight for about $345.6 million.